Description:
Learn some basics of sewing with knit fabrics on a serger. We will draft a pattern and create
a cocoon style sweater constructed exclusively on the serger – no hemming required!
Skills you’ll learn:
● working with knits
● drafting a pattern
● using a serger
● attaching knit bands
● attaching knit sleeves/cuffs

Supply list:
● Student supplies: 2yd knit fabric with at least 30% stretch (rayon/spandex for
something lightweight and drapey; sweater knits for something cozy; stretch french
terry for something more structured)
● Student supplies matching thread
● Tools/Supplies student should bring soft measuring tape, sewing clips/pins,
scissors/rotary cutter, cutting mat, ruler
● Students MUST bring their own serger
● Instructor provides paper for pattern drafting
